"use strict";
var __classPrivateFieldSet = (this && this.__classPrivateFieldSet) || function (receiver, state, value, kind, f) {
if (kind === "m") throw new TypeError("Private method is not writable");
if (kind === "a" && !f) throw new TypeError("Private accessor was defined without a setter");
if (typeof state === "function" ? receiver !== state || !f : !state.has(receiver)) throw new TypeError("Cannot write private member to an object whose class did not declare it");
return (kind === "a" ? f.call(receiver, value) : f ? f.value = value : state.set(receiver, value)), value;
};
var __classPrivateFieldGet = (this && this.__classPrivateFieldGet) || function (receiver, state, kind, f) {
if (kind === "a" && !f) throw new TypeError("Private accessor was defined without a getter");
if (typeof state === "function" ? receiver !== state || !f : !state.has(receiver)) throw new TypeError("Cannot read private member from an object whose class did not declare it");
return kind === "m" ? f : kind === "a" ? f.call(receiver) : f ? f.value : state.get(receiver);
};
var _File_name, _File_lastModified;
Object.defineProperty(exports, "__esModule", { value: true });
exports.File = void 0;
const Blob_1 = require("./Blob");
class File extends Blob_1.Blob {
constructor(fileBits, name, options = {}) {
super(fileBits, options);
_File_name.set(this, void 0);
_File_lastModified.set(this, 0);
if (arguments.length < 2) {
throw new TypeError("Failed to construct 'File': 2 arguments required, "
+ `but only ${arguments.length} present.`);
}
__classPrivateFieldSet(this, _File_name, String(name), "f");
const lastModified = options.lastModified === undefined
? Date.now()
: Number(options.lastModified);
if (!Number.isNaN(lastModified)) {
__classPrivateFieldSet(this, _File_lastModified, lastModified, "f");
}
}
static [(_File_name = new WeakMap(), _File_lastModified = new WeakMap(), Symbol.hasInstance)](value) {
return value instanceof Blob_1.Blob
&& value[Symbol.toStringTag] === "File"
&& typeof value.name === "string";
}
get name() {
return __classPrivateFieldGet(this, _File_name, "f");
}
get lastModified() {
return __classPrivateFieldGet(this, _File_lastModified, "f");
}
get webkitRelativePath() {
return "";
}
get [Symbol.toStringTag]() {
return "File";
}
}
exports.File = File;
